DEVCOM 使用 InfluxDB 连接现场和实验室
作者:Susannah Brodnitz / 应用案例,产品,开发者
2022年6月10日
导航到
处理网络连接不确定性
美国陆军研究实验室(DEVCOM)在利用数据开发新技术方面面临独特的挑战。它需要能够在现场和实验室无缝分析数据的能力。现场的网络连接也可能非常不可预测。如果没有能够处理间歇性连接的数据库,系统将变得低效,浪费时间和金钱。InfluxDB 提供了持久连接,无论是在云端还是在现场设备的 IoT 传感器上,使这些系统更加高效和可靠。
陆军任务独特的性质是环境从根本上不可预测,网络访问不确定。ARL 团队需要使用云,但不能仅限于它。他们使用 InfluxDB 开发的一些东西包括用于调查大面积的电力监测器和附着在车辆上的传感器阵列。ARL 致力于长期支持美国陆军现代化的科学技术研究。
将数据发送到云端
当存在网络连接时,ARL在边缘和云中都会在InfluxDB中处理数据。这些系统将边缘数据发送到InfluxDB的云实例,以确保两个位置的数据相同。这使得在两个位置运行查询变得容易。当ARL团队选择使用哪个数据平台时,InfluxDB的灵活性对他们来说非常重要。它允许他们根据自身独特需求开发自己的复制系统。他们开发的系统首先在连接可用时复制最新数据,然后随着带宽允许填充历史数据。
现场应用
ARL有四个主要应用InfluxDB。它用于移动电力计,这些计使用传感器测量电压和电流,因此可以在不关闭仪器让技术人员进行测量的情况下监控电力和校准仪器。这使得移动电力计比传统电力计更安全且成本更低。
它还使用InfluxDB进行环境数据。它在现场监控温度、湿度和光照等指标。此外,它还使用InfluxDB进行广域调查。团队在大片土地上调查电磁场,以帮助灾难恢复和救援。在所有这些应用中,ARL需要处理大量实时数据,而InfluxDB允许它在现场和实验室中做到这一点。
最后,ARL团队在传感器阵列中使用InfluxDB。这些是在特定几何模式中设置的传感器组。它们收集和处理电磁或声学信号。在一种情况下,团队将电和磁传感器附着在车上,以在驾驶时测量信号。ARL可以将测量的信号与地理空间数据连接起来,以确定电和磁场的地方性变化。团队希望通过将传感器附着在四旋翼无人机上以寻找电力基础设施损坏最严重的区域,在灾难恢复工作中部署这项技术。
效率是关键
在野外工作时,ARL资源有限,因此尽可能高效地使用CPU是至关重要的。团队使用Telegraf进行性能测试,并能够改进他们的方法以最小化CPU消耗。他们最初一次将所有数据发送到InfluxDB,并由数据库分离出不同的系列。Telegraf让他们测试一种新方法,并将每个系列单独写入InfluxDB,这大约减少了30%的CPU使用。
ARL团队报告称,他们使用InfluxDB是因为他们可以快速创建新的系统,不同地点的人们可以轻松协作。它赋予他们灵活地在本地和云中处理和存储数据,因此他们可以使用时间序列数据开发新技术。
有关DEVCOM ARL用例的更多详细信息,请参阅完整案例研究。